先来看看怎么获取监听器
SpringApplicationRunListeners listeners = this.getRunListeners(args);private SpringApplicationRunListeners getRunListeners(String[] args) {Class<?>[] types = new Class[]{SpringApplication.class, String[].class};return new SpringApplicationRunListeners(logger, this.getSpringFactoriesInstances(SpringApplicationRunListener.class, types, this, args), this.applicationStartup);}private <T> Collection<T> getSpringFactoriesInstances(Class<T> type, Class<?>[] parameterTypes, Object... args) {ClassLoader classLoader = this.getClassLoader();Set<String> names = new LinkedHashSet(SpringFactoriesLoader.loadFactoryNames(type, classLoader));List<T> instances = this.createSpringFactoriesInstances(type, parameterTypes, classLoader, args, names);AnnotationAwareOrderComparator.sort(instances);return instances;}public static List<String> loadFactoryNames(Class<?> factoryType, @Nullable ClassLoader classLoader) {ClassLoader classLoaderToUse = classLoader;if (classLoaderToUse == null) {classLoaderToUse = SpringFactoriesLoader.class.getClassLoader();}String factoryTypeName = factoryType.getName();return (List)loadSpringFactories(classLoaderToUse).getOrDefault(factoryTypeName, Collections.emptyList());}// 核心private static Map<String, List<String>> loadSpringFactories(ClassLoader classLoader) {Map<String, List<String>> result = (Map)cache.get(classLoader);if (result != null) {return result;} else {Map<String, List<String>> result = new HashMap();try {Enumeration<URL> urls = classLoader.getResources("META-INF/spring.factories");while(urls.hasMoreElements()) {URL url = (URL)urls.nextElement();UrlResource resource = new UrlResource(url);Properties properties = PropertiesLoaderUtils.loadProperties(resource);Iterator var6 = properties.entrySet().iterator();while(var6.hasNext()) {Map.Entry<?, ?> entry = (Map.Entry)var6.next();String factoryTypeName = ((String)entry.getKey()).trim();String[] factoryImplementationNames = StringUtils.commaDelimitedListToStringArray((String)entry.getValue());String[] var10 = factoryImplementationNames;int var11 = factoryImplementationNames.length;for(int var12 = 0; var12 < var11; ++var12) {String factoryImplementationName = var10[var12];((List)result.computeIfAbsent(factoryTypeName, (key) -> {return new ArrayList();})).add(factoryImplementationName.trim());}}}result.replaceAll((factoryType, implementations) -> {return (List)implementations.stream().distinct().collect(Collectors.collectingAndThen(Collectors.toList(), Collections::unmodifiableList));});cache.put(classLoader, result);return result;} catch (IOException var14) {IOException ex = var14;throw new IllegalArgumentException("Unable to load factories from location [META-INF/spring.factories]", ex);}}}//获取到META-INF/spring.factories这个配置文件下的资源名称列表以后,通过createSpringFactoriesInstances函数创建了SpringFactories的实例。private <T> List<T> createSpringFactoriesInstances(Class<T> type, Class<?>[] parameterTypes, ClassLoader classLoader, Object[] args, Set<String> names) {List<T> instances = new ArrayList(names.size());Iterator var7 = names.iterator();while(var7.hasNext()) {String name = (String)var7.next();try {Class<?> instanceClass = ClassUtils.forName(name, classLoader);Assert.isAssignable(type, instanceClass);Constructor<?> constructor = instanceClass.getDeclaredConstructor(parameterTypes);T instance = BeanUtils.instantiateClass(constructor, args);instances.add(instance);} catch (Throwable var12) {Throwable ex = var12;throw new IllegalArgumentException("Cannot instantiate " + type + " : " + name, ex);}}return instances;}
加载这个目录下面的所有类,然后找到监听器
再看启动监听器做了什么,我们先大概地看一下EventPublishingRunListener里面的starting的实现
listeners.starting(bootstrapContext, this.mainApplicationClass);
public void multicastEvent(ApplicationEvent event, @Nullable ResolvableType eventType) {ResolvableType type = eventType != null ? eventType : this.resolveDefaultEventType(event);Executor executor = this.getTaskExecutor();Iterator var5 = this.getApplicationListeners(event, type).iterator();while(var5.hasNext()) {ApplicationListener<?> listener = (ApplicationListener)var5.next();if (executor != null) {executor.execute(() -> {this.invokeListener(listener, event);});} else {this.invokeListener(listener, event);}}}protected void invokeListener(ApplicationListener<?> listener, ApplicationEvent event) {ErrorHandler errorHandler = this.getErrorHandler();if (errorHandler != null) {try {this.doInvokeListener(listener, event);} catch (Throwable var5) {Throwable err = var5;errorHandler.handleError(err);}} else {this.doInvokeListener(listener, event);}}
在上面代码中我们看到,starting就是拿到META-INF/spring.factories中定义的资源的实例以后,然后再创建一个线程去启动起来。
